About the Rockwood market
What is the median home price in Rockwood, WA?
The median sale price in Rockwood, WA is $794,333 (data through July 2026), based on deeds recorded with the county. That is up 16.5% from a year earlier.
How many homes sell in Rockwood, WA each year?
74 homes sold in Rockwood, WA over the last 12 months (data through July 2026). TopHap counts recorded arm's-length deeds, not listings, so the figure is not affected by which brokerage handled the sale.
Is Rockwood, WA a buyer's or seller's market?
Rockwood, WA is currently a seller's market, scoring 66 out of 100 on TopHap's market temperature index (data through July 2026). The score weighs sales velocity and price direction; above 60 favours sellers, below 40 favours buyers.
How many homes are there in Rockwood, WA?
Rockwood, WA contains 1,679 residential properties, with a median of 2,412 square feet, 4 bedrooms, built around 1941. The median TopHap Estimate is $680K.
How does Rockwood, WA compare to the rest of Spokane County?
By median home value, Rockwood, WA is the 1st most expensive of 27 neighborhoods in Spokane County. Its typical home is worth more than 87% of all homes in Spokane County. Latah Valley just below. The ranking is rebuilt nightly from the county assessor record of every home in each area.
Do people own or rent in Rockwood, WA?
74% of homes in Rockwood, WA are owner-occupied. 15% are held by a company rather than an individual.
How much equity do owners in Rockwood, WA hold?
61% of mortgaged homes in Rockwood, WA are equity-rich, meaning the loan balance is under half the home's value. 0.8% owe more than the home is worth.
